Understanding the Basics: Realtors vs. Property Brokers



When you're diving right into the globe of property, it's crucial to understand the distinction between Realtors and realty agents. While both experts help you purchase or market homes, not all agents are Realtors. Real estate agents are accredited agents that are participants of the National Association of Realtors (NAR) This subscription signifies a dedication to a rigorous code of principles, making certain a greater standard of solution.


Real estate agents can function separately or for a broker, but they do not need to comply with the very same honest criteria as Realtors. This distinction can influence your experience as a property buyer. When you choose a Realtor, you're most likely getting somebody who's devoted to professionalism and recurring education. Code of Ethics: Expert Requirements and Responsibility



Realtors not only devote to continuous education yet also follow a strict Code of Ethics set by the National Organization of Realtors (NAR) This code emphasizes sincerity, integrity, and professionalism and trust in all deals. When you collaborate with a Realtor, you can trust that they're held to high criteria and liable for their actions. They're needed to place your rate of interests above their own, making certain transparency and justness throughout the acquiring process.


Unlike basic actual estate representatives, Real estate professionals have to also settle conflicts with clients and fellow experts fairly. By selecting a Real estate agent, you're picking a person that focuses on honest conduct and specialist accountability, inevitably contributing to a smoother homebuying trip.

While steering the actual estate landscape, it's critical to grasp just how repayment duties work, especially pertaining to commission structures. Typically, when you acquire a home, the seller pays the commission for both the listing agent and the purchaser's representative. This suggests you typically do not have to pay your agent straight; their costs come from the list price. Payment rates can differ, but they usually vary from 5% to 6% of the home's list price, split between the agents entailed. It is necessary to recognize that these compensations are often flexible, so understanding the conventional methods in your area can aid you better browse your home-buying trip.
